Northern Lights Christmas Cruise

Enjoy an exotic Cruise combination package, with a scenic train ride across the snow covered Dovrefjell mountain from Oslo to Trondheim, an unforgettable 5 nights cruise to Kirkenes with traditional Norwegian Christmas dinner & Christmas activities, an adventurous dog sledding trip & an exotic North Cape excursion. Return to Oslo by flight. Individual trip. 8 nights.

Train Oslo-Trondheim (Dec 20/21/22)

Enjoy a scenic train ride from Oslo across the snow covered Dovrefjell Mountain Plateau & National Park to the historic city of Trondheim. Check in at the centrally located 4* Rica Nidelven hotel or similar.

Cruise arrival to Bodo (Dec 22/23/24)

Crossing the Arctic Circle. Arrival to Bodo at noon, with time to visit the city.  

MS Richard With: stays overnight in Bodo on the 24th. In the evening there will be a traditional Norwegian Christmas celebration with a Norwegian Christmas dinner.

 

Departure from Bodo in the afternoon, then crossing the Vest Fjord heading towards the Lofoten Islands with calls at Svolvaer and Stamsund in the evening.

Cruise - Tromso & Dog sledding
(Dec 23/24/26)

Arrival to Tromso at 14:30. You will then be picked up for the trip to the Tromso Wilderness centre, located in the beautiful Arctic area outside the city, where you will be joining an exciting dog sledding trip.

Cruise & North Cape excursion
(Dec 24/26/27)

Main port Honningsvag, then cruise along Finnmark's barren coast, passing the Sværholdtklubben Bird Colony and the unbelievable rock formation of Finnkjerkja.

Enjoy the exotic North Cape land excursion from Honningsvag, which is included in the trip.

Customer Protection

Fjord Travel Norway is fully insured and a member of the Norwegian Tour Guarantee Fund (RGF). Travel agencies and wholesalers in Norway are required to be a member of this fund. In the unlikely event of insolvency the RGF will refund any advance payments you have made to our company for a holiday in Norway.
